🥘 Ingredients

9 items
  • 0.75 cup Water
  • 0.5 cup Plain yogurt
  • 2 tablespoons Butter
  • 1.5 tablespoons Granulated sugar
  • 1.5 teaspoons Salt
  • 3 tablespoons Dried minced onion
  • 1.5 teaspoons Dried dill weed
  • 3 cups Bread flour
  • 2.25 teaspoons Active dry yeast

📝 Instructions

10 steps
1

Add the water, plain yogurt, and butter into the bread machine pan. Ensure the butter is softened or sliced into small chunks for better incorporation.

2

Sprinkle the granulated sugar, salt, dried minced onion, and dried dill weed evenly over the liquid ingredients.

3

Add the bread flour on top of the wet ingredients, ensuring it covers the liquid completely.

4

Make a small well in the center of the flour layer without allowing any liquid to seep through.

5

Add the active dry yeast to the well, ensuring it doesn't come into contact with the liquids below.

6

Place the bread machine pan into the machine and secure it in place. Close the lid.

7

Select the basic or white bread cycle on your bread machine. Choose the medium crust setting unless you prefer a darker or lighter crust.

8

Start the bread machine and allow it to complete the mixing, kneading, rising, and baking process (approximately 3 hours).

9

Once the cycle is finished and the bread is baked, carefully remove the pan from the machine using oven mitts as it will be hot.

10

Allow the bread to cool in the pan for 5-10 minutes, then turn it out onto a wire rack to cool completely before slicing.

Nutrition Facts

1 serving (62.6g)
Calories
149
% Daily Value*
Total Fat 2.5 g 3%
Saturated Fat 1.4 g 7%
Polyunsaturated Fat 0.0 g
Cholesterol 6 mg 2%
Sodium 265 mg 12%
Total Carbohydrate 27.1 g 10%
Dietary Fiber 1.1 g 4%
Total Sugars 2.5 g
Protein 4.1 g 8%
Vitamin D 0.1 mcg 1%
Calcium 30 mg 2%
Iron 1.4 mg 8%
Potassium 76 mg 2%
